Start the course by getting to know your teacher, Davis Lisboa. Learn about his professional career as a storyboard artist and where he draws inspiration from before going through the basic structure of a storyboard.
Davis explains the differences between a film storyboard and an advertising storyboard, showing you different image proportions like the Fibonacci Spiral and the pentagram. Discover the elements used to build a narrative for film in your storyboard, such as frames, positioning, angles, movement, and camera angles.
Begin sketching your final project in the next unit. Learn the importance of visually interpreting a script by creating a storyboard from a script written by Davis himself, “Persecución en Venecia”.
Carry on by doing some image research and learn how to create a moodboard. Create basic digital compositions, or screencasts, in Photoshop using the references you collected in the last unit.
Next, it’s time to get to work with Procreate! Davis shows you his favorite layers and brushes. Create the outlines for your storyboard and then add colors, applying the concepts you previously learned to your storyboard.
To finish the course, learn how to export your work from Procreate to Photoshop and see how to make the finishing touches for the final edit of your project.

A mood board is a collection of visual references that sets the style, color palette, and mood of the project, guiding storyboard creation and ensuring visual consistency.
